In your quest for maintenance parts, a few things to keep in mind:

- do not substitute the tail light bulbs, doing so risks melting the lens.

- fuses.  do not substitute or you shall risk a fire.

- wipers, do not substitute or the assy wont fit under the hood.

- radiator hoses .. no longer avail .. substitutes are a must. 
    (Save old hoses, wrapped, in the spare tire well just in case.)

- serpentine belt .. (save the old one, wrapped in the spare tire well just in case.)

- headlights.  plastic and can be sanded and refinished same as a paint finish.

- cooling system .. requires draining and refill to maintain the headgaskets. (not specified in the manual)
    It also requires the supplement (none of this is specified in manual)

- ABS brake systems.  Requires flushing every two years to stay in  working condition.

- Weatherstripping.  Lubricate with Krytex ... (sp .. later )
